Skillvue Secures €5.5M to Revolutionize HR with AI Skills Analysis

Skillvue has positioned itself as a key player in the HR technology landscape by transforming traditional recruitment processes into comprehensive skill assessment models. Founded in Milan in 2021 by visionary leaders Nicolò Mazzocchi and Simone Patera, this innovative company recently attracted attention from major investors by securing €5.5 million in seed funding. This financial infusion underscores Skillvue’s significant growth ambitions, aimed at redefining how businesses evaluate and manage talent through cutting-edge artificial intelligence systems. With backing from esteemed entities like 360 Capital, Skillvue is poised to further expand its operations and enhance its platform, reflecting a broader industry shift towards skills-based models where individual capabilities are prioritized over conventional job roles.

Funding to Catalyze Expansion and Development

The substantial seed funding acquired by Skillvue marks a pivotal moment in the company’s trajectory, laying the groundwork for ambitious plans to enhance its technological capabilities and expand into new markets. With an eye on international growth, Skillvue is poised to amplify its operations across strategically important regions, including Germany and Canada, allowing the company to tap into diverse pools of talent and expertise. This expansion is supported by intensive funding, earmarked primarily for platform enhancement to ensure a cutting-edge user experience. Organizational Structuring to Support Growth

To sustain its momentum, Skillvue has undergone strategic organizational realignment, designed to bolster its expertise and support its growth objectives. Key among these structural changes is the establishment of a Psychometric Team, spearheaded by esteemed AI researcher Dr. Tony Lee, whose mission is to refine and validate Skillvue’s skill assessment models. Additionally, the formation of a Customer Success team, comprising People Scientists, marks a significant step toward providing tailored skill evaluation strategies for clients, ensuring that organizations receive optimized and context-specific HR solutions. The company’s Development Team has also seen a significant evolution, now incorporating advanced resources like cybersecurity and full-stack engineering, which reinforce both the innovative capability and secure implementation of Skillvue’s platform.
